Common Causes of Dirty Coils

The primary cause of dirty condenser or evaporator coils is the accumulation of dirt, dust, and other debris over time. This build-up inhibits the coils' ability to absorb and release heat efficiently, leading to decreased cooling performance. Outdoor condenser coils are particularly vulnerable to environmental elements like leaves, grass, and airborne particles.


Signs of Dirty Coils in HVAC Systems

Detecting dirty coils early is crucial for preventing major malfunctions. Signs include reduced cooling capacity, longer cooling cycles, and increased energy consumption. If you notice these indicators, it's time to inspect and clean your HVAC coils.

Preventive Measures

Regular maintenance is the cornerstone of preventing dirty coils. Simple tasks like keeping the area around the outdoor condenser unit clear of debris and regularly replacing air filters can go a long way in maintaining clean coils. Professional HVAC maintenance, including coil cleaning, is recommended at least once a year.

DIY Coil Cleaning Tips

For the proactive homeowner, cleaning condenser and evaporator coils can be a manageable DIY task. However, it's essential to follow proper procedures and use the right cleaning agents to avoid damaging the coils. A gentle brush and a commercially available coil cleaner can be effective tools in this process.

The Impact of Dirty Coils on HVAC Efficiency

Dirty coils don't just impede cooling; they also lead to increased energy consumption. When the coils struggle to release heat efficiently, the entire HVAC system works harder, resulting in higher energy bills. Regular coil cleaning is an investment in energy efficiency and cost savings.

Common Misconceptions about Coil Cleaning

Dispelling myths surrounding coil cleaning is crucial. Some believe that coils only need cleaning when there's a noticeable issue, but preventive cleaning is far more effective. Additionally, using harsh chemicals for cleaning can do more harm than good, emphasizing the importance of using appropriate cleaning agents.
